WhatsApp Introduces Usernames to Enhance Privacy
WhatsApp announced a gradual rollout of usernames to enhance user privacy. This change is significant as it may impact communication practices in Iran, where privacy concerns are paramount. The move reflects a broader trend towards improving digital privacy in the face of increasing surveillance.

📰 What Happened
WhatsApp announced it will gradually introduce usernames to enhance user privacy. This feature aims to allow users to communicate without revealing their phone numbers.
- Usernames will provide an alternative way to identify users without exposing personal information.
- The rollout is part of a broader trend among tech companies to improve digital privacy.

📚 Background
Digital privacy is a critical concern in Iran due to extensive government surveillance of online communications. Enhancements in privacy features by popular apps can provide users with more security.
